Nelly Korda’s Triumph in Golf
Nelly Korda, a standout figure in women’s golf, claimed her first U.S. Women’s Open title at the Riviera Country Club. This victory signifies her rise as a major contender in the sport. Holding the U.S. Open trophy has placed her at the forefront of U.S. women’s golf, a role she might maintain for decades given her current form.
Interestingly, only five U.S. women golfers have been ranked No. 1 globally since the inception of the women’s world golf rankings. Korda joins this elite group, marking a new era for American women’s golf.
